About Concord 2137

The size of Concord is approximately 5.0 square kilometres. There are 24 parks, covering nearly 30.2% of the total area. The population of Concord in 2016 was 14533 people. By 2021 the population was 14551 showing a population growth of 0.1%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Concord is 50-59 years. Households in Concord are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Concord work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 74.60% of the homes in Concord were owner-occupied compared with 73.40% in 2016.

Concord has 6,409 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Concord have seen a 22.21%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 31.10% increase. As at 30 June 2026:

  • The median value for Houses in Concord is $3,111,030 while the median value for Units is $1,312,311.
  • Houses have a median rent of $1,125 while Units have a median rent of $750.
There are currently 38 properties listed for sale, and 34 properties listed for rent in Concord on OnTheHouse. According to Cotality's data, 225 properties were sold in the past 12 months in Concord.
